The word "install" has many different meanings. LilyPond is not "installed" in the way you think. At least for 2.24, if you followed the procedure in the learning manual, you have just downloaded it and put it somewhere (actual location doesn't matter) on your computer, then pointed Frescobaldi to it. If you want to have the program callable as "lilypond" in a terminal, you can't put it anywhere (I mean, imagine if just downloading a program made it the default in your terminal ... it would just be plain dangerous). You need to putĀ it in a directory that is on the PATH variable. However, this is quite unnecessary since you should be able to execute it as
C:\...\lilypond-2.24.2\bin\lilypond.exe file.ly
